[כְּנָת] noun masculine associate (Old Aramaic id, Lzb298 SAC65; S-CB 6 ; Syriac [untranscribed source text 6046]; Christian-Palestinian Aramaic [ [untranscribed source text 6047], [untranscribed source text 6048]] SchwIdioticon 46 SchulthLex. 93; √ apparently כנח K§ 56, a) β 2 M§ 74 c; Buhl makes loan-word from Assyrian kinâtu , 'Genosse,' but see DlWB 338 ZimM.p. 66 *); — associate, plural suffix כְּבָוָתֵהּ Ezra 5:6, תְהוֺן- Ezra 4:9; Ezra 4:17; Ezra 4:23; Ezra 5:3 ; Ezra 6:6; Ezra 6:13.
